Hyperlink definition is - an electronic link providing direct access from one distinctively marked place in a hypertext or hypermedia document to another in the same or a different document. hyperlink - What does the "a" in the html tag stand for Technically speaking, the tag has multiple meanings according to the spec:. If the element has an href attribute, then it represents a hyperlink (a hypertext anchor) labeled by its contents..
